To create a members-only AI assistant in Surfn, sign up for a free account, create a new AI Agent Page, add focused training data like course content, Q&As, files, or YouTube videos, define how the assistant should behave, customize the design, and share it inside your gated member portal or member-only area. A strong first version should help members get answers faster, find the right content, and know what to do next.
If you run a paid community, course, or membership, Surfn lets you create a members-only AI assistant trained on your content so members can get answers, guidance, and personalized help anytime. The setup is simple: create a new AI Agent Page, train it on specific content, define how the assistant should behave, customize the design, then share it with members inside your gated portal or through a link placed in your member-only area.
For coaches, creators, experts, and educators, this matters because most memberships don’t struggle from lack of content. They struggle because members need faster guidance, better onboarding, and an easier way to find the right resource at the right moment. A good members-only assistant helps close that gap.
What can a members-only AI assistant help with?
A members-only Surfn assistant can help members:
- find the right lesson, resource, or answer faster
- ask recurring questions without waiting on you
- get more value from what they already paid for
- move toward the right next step inside your membership
It can also make your membership easier to use, especially for new members who feel overwhelmed by too much content and not enough guidance.
One of the strongest versions of this is an AI tutor use case: an assistant trained on your course content, lesson pages, and YouTube videos so members can ask goal-specific questions and get more personalized help.
Want the bigger picture?
If you want to understand how a members-only AI assistant can help increase retention, improve member experience, and support growth across your membership or community, read this guide: How a Members-Only AI Assistant Can Grow Your Paid Membership
What should you prepare before building your assistant?
Decide on one clear use case first. Don’t try to make version one do everything.
A strong starting use case might be:
- help members find the right lesson or resource
- answer common membership questions
- guide new members on where to start
- recommend the next best module, tool, or template
- serve as an AI tutor trained on your membership content, course materials, and YouTube videos so members can get more personalized lessons, explanations, and answers based on their goals or use cases
Also decide where members will access it. The cleanest setup is usually one of these:
- embed the assistant inside your gated member portal
- place the agent link inside Skool, Circle, Kajabi, Patreon, or your private dashboard
- use a customized URL and, if you want extra control, update the link periodically for active members only
In Surfn, Private means workspace-only. Public means anyone with the link, QR code, or embed can access it. If you want members to use it, the practical move is usually to make it public and place it inside your gated environment or member area.
A simple way to think about it: start with the one job your assistant should do best. For some memberships, that’s answering repeated questions. For others, it’s helping members discover the right content faster. And for educators, creators, and experts with deeper learning material, it may be most valuable as an AI tutor that helps members learn in a more personalized, goal-based way.
Step 1: Create your AI Agent Page and add training data
Sign up for a free Surfn account, go to your dashboard, and click + New AI Agent Page. Then start adding the content your assistant should answer from.

You can start with a crawlable website or sitemap, but you don’t need a full website first. If you don’t want to start with a website, use the manual data sources instead:
- files like PDF, DOCX, TXT, or MD
- Q&A pairs
- pasted text
- YouTube videos with fetched transcripts
Q&A pairs are especially useful for memberships because they help you teach the assistant exact answers to repeated member questions.
Don’t upload everything at once. Start with your most useful content: onboarding material, core lessons, FAQs, frameworks, and the resources members ask about most often.
This setup is especially useful if you want the assistant to act like an AI tutor trained on your course content, lesson pages, and YouTube videos so members can get more personalized help based on their goals or questions.
What is RAG, in plain English?
Surfn uses retrieval-augmented generation, which means the AI looks up relevant information from the content you added so it can answer based on your material. Your content is not used to train the underlying AI model, and you can add or remove data over time.
Step 2: Define how your assistant should behave
After training, go to the Define tab. This is where you shape how your AI Agent Page presents itself, responds to members, and guides the conversation.

In Surfn, the Define tab is organized into three main sections:
1. Agent Profile
Start with Agent Profile. This is where you set up the basics of how your assistant appears to members.
Here, you can customize things like:
- the assistant name
- short description
- profile image
- brand name
- message box placeholder
This is the first impression members will get, so make sure it feels aligned with your membership, course, or community brand.
2. Agent Instructions
Next, open Agent Instructions. This is where you define how the assistant should think, respond, and guide members.
Your instructions matter more than most people realize. This is where you tell the assistant:
- who it helps
- what content it should prioritize
- how it should speak
- what kind of guidance it should give
- what to do if the answer is not in the content
- when to recommend a lesson, resource, or next step
Surfn already provides default instructions that work well for many use cases. It’s usually best to start there, then edit them so they better match your brand, audience, and goals. Keep the instructions clear and specific.
3. Conversation Journey
Then move to Conversation Journey. This is where you shape the member experience inside the chat itself.
Here, you can configure:
- welcome messages
- suggested message buttons
- optional AI follow-up buttons
- tasks that help guide users toward the right next step
This section is especially important if you want your assistant to do more than answer questions. You can use it to create a more guided experience that helps members discover content faster, engage with the right resources, and take action when it makes sense.
Good suggested buttons for a membership assistant might be:
- where should i start?
- recommend the right lesson for me
- summarize this topic
- quiz me on this topic
- what should i do next?
You can also assign tasks within the journey to help drive meaningful actions, such as gathering feedback, launching a form or quiz, guiding members to the right module, booking appointments, or supporting other conversion-oriented next steps inside your membership experience.
By the way, as you build in Surfn, you can preview your agent in real time on the right side of the screen and even chat with it directly to see how it responds based on your training data, instructions, and conversation setup.
Step 3: Add one simple AI Task if needed
If you want the assistant to do more than answer questions, add one AI Task. This is optional, and for a first version, one simple task is enough.
For a membership, a good first AI Task might:
- ask questions to gather feedback from members
- show a calendar for booking a consultation
- launch a quiz
- show a form
- play a lesson video in chat
- guide a member to the right module or resource
- collect answers for onboarding or progress check-ins
Keep it narrow. One clean task is far better than three half-baked ones.

Step 4: Brand the experience in the Design tab
Next, move to Design. This is where you make the experience feel like part of your actual membership instead of a random chatbot.
You can customize things like:
- layout
- colors
- light or dark mode
- background image
- banner
- avatar border
- font
- chat box appearance
Use the same visual language as your course, portal, or community brand so the assistant feels native to the member experience.

Step 5: Share it with members
In the Share tab, choose how members will access it. You can copy a share link, edit the URL, generate a QR code, or embed it as a popup, slider, modal, full page, or inline experience.
For this use case, the best options are:
- place the link inside your member dashboard
- embed it directly inside your membership portal
- customize the URL to match your brand or membership name
The key is accessibility. Put the assistant where members already are, not somewhere they have to hunt for.

Step 6: Test it before rollout
Use the preview panel on the right side of the dashboard to test real questions before sharing it. Surfn’s preview updates live, and you can also toggle between desktop and mobile views.
Test questions like:
- where should i start?
- what lesson covers this problem?
- can you summarize this framework?
- what should i do next based on my goal?
- can you recommend the right resource for me?
Test it like a real member would. Ask messy, realistic questions, not just perfect prompts.
If the answers feel vague, the problem is usually one of three things: messy training data, weak instructions, or trying to support too many use cases too early.
A good first version should reliably answer common member questions, point people to the right content, and make it easier for members to know what to do next.
Best practices and common mistakes
Keep training data focused. Start with your best membership content, FAQs, and core resources.
Use Q&As for repeated member questions. They’re one of the easiest ways to improve answer quality quickly.
Don’t overcomplicate version one. Start with one clear job.
Make it easy to access. If members have to hunt for it, they won’t use it.
Test it before rollout. Don’t assume it works well just because it answers a few obvious questions.
If you want to capture onboarding answers, feedback, or other submitted data, you can add that later with AI Tasks and sync responses into Google Sheets or another tool through your workflow stack.
Final step
By this point, you should have a working Surfn assistant that helps your members get answers faster, find the right resources, and get more value from your content.
Start building your members-only AI assistant on Surfn today:
Start building on Surfn
Surfn is actively improving the platform for coaches, creators, experts, and educators, and we’re working closely with membership and community operators to understand their specific goals, use cases, and feedback.
If your setup is more complex, or you want help thinking through how a members-only AI assistant should work for your audience, connect with the Surfn team directly here.
We’re especially interested in hearing from creators, coaches, and experts with established memberships or communities as we continue improving the product to better support real membership needs.
FAQ
What is a members-only AI assistant?
A members-only AI assistant is a private or gated AI experience trained on your membership, course, or community content so paying members can ask questions, find resources, and get guidance more easily.
How is this different from a basic chatbot?
A basic chatbot usually gives generic answers. A members-only AI assistant is trained on your actual content and can guide members toward the right lessons, resources, and next steps.
Can I use Surfn as an AI tutor for my course or membership?
Yes. One strong use case is creating an AI tutor trained on your course material, lesson pages, and YouTube videos so members can get more personalized explanations and answers based on their goals or questions.
What content should I train the assistant on first?
Start with your highest-value content: onboarding material, core lessons, FAQs, frameworks, and the resources members ask about most often.
Can I embed the assistant inside my membership platform?
Yes. You can place the assistant inside your gated portal or member dashboard, or share it through a link placed inside your member-only area.
How do I know if the assistant is working well?
A good first version should reliably answer common member questions, point people to the right content, and make it easier for members to know what to do next.
Do I need to upload everything at once?
No. It’s better to start with focused, high-value content and improve from there rather than dumping in every file you have.
Share this article
Share on X | Share on LinkedIn

Story by Rupali Renjen
Rupali Renjen is the co-founder of Surfn AI, where she builds AI agents that help businesses and creators drive growth.
🚀 Learn more at surfn.ai | Connect on X | LinkedIn | rupalirenjen.com
